The Growing Demand for Wood Products
In an increasingly sustainability-conscious world and in search of renewable materials, wood has positioned itself as a popular choice in various industries. From construction to furniture manufacturing and interior decoration, the demand for wood products has experienced significant growth. This increase in demand has put pressure on supply, which in turn has driven up raw material prices.
Economic and Environmental Factors
The global economy plays a crucial role in determining timber prices. During periods of economic growth, housing construction and infrastructure projects increase, driving up the demand for timber. On the other hand, environmental concerns have led to increased regulation on tree felling, reducing the availability of timber in the market. These combined factors have contributed to the rise in prices and have made sawmills an attractive investment.
Benefits of Investing in Sawmills
Sawmills offer a range of benefits that make them attractive to investors. Firstly, the constant demand for wood ensures a steady income stream over time. Additionally, the opportunity to diversify investment portfolios and participate in a growing sector adds extra appeal to this investment. Finally, the possibility of implementing innovative technologies in the production process can improve the efficiency and profitability of the business.
Risks to Consider
Despite the opportunities offered by sawmills, it is important to take into account some risks associated with this investment. Volatility in timber prices, market competition, and changes in environmental regulations can impact the profitability of the business. Therefore, it is crucial to conduct a detailed market analysis and have a robust risk management plan[2] in place to mitigate potential setbacks.
